Ultipa, a Silicon Valley-based innovator specializing in graph database technology and Graph-Enhanced Augmented Intelligence (Graph XAI), has been selected as a finalist in the prestigious Banking Tech Awards USA 2025. Organized by FinTech Futures, these awards recognize excellence and innovation in the fintech industry.
Ultipa's nomination for the category "Best as-a-Service Solution" highlights its groundbreaking "Graph-powered Smart and Explainable Auditing System." This advanced solution addresses critical challenges posed by massive, complex financial datasets by rapidly uncovering hidden risk points through intuitive visualization and real-time deep analytics. By enhancing audit transparency and decision traceability, Ultipa significantly improves audit efficiency and accuracy, meeting the pressing demand for intelligent and explainable solutions in financial digital transformation.
Previously, Ultipa earned recognition in the fintech community by winning the "Future Technology – Artificial Intelligence and Data" category at the 24th Annual Banking Technology Awards in London (2023), affirming its leadership in integrating graph database technologies and artificial intelligence.
Operating internationally with significant presence in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and Asia-Pacific, Ultipa provides innovative financial solutions for leading global institutions in areas such as liquidity risk management, asset-liability management, and fraud detection.
